Basic Function: This hands-on Business Analyst role provides tactical and operational support for upstream customer activities and serves as the primary execution resource reporting to the Business Systems Manager. The position is responsible for day-to-day ERP system maintenance, master data management, troubleshooting, and fast-moving task execution to ensure ERP system integrity and smooth business operations.
Essential Functions:
- Provide hands-on tactical support and execution for ERP initiatives, including analysis, configuration, testing, and deployment of system changes.
- Own day-to-day ERP system integrity, including master data maintenance, customer and dealer entries, setup/configuration, equipment registration, and related file processes.
- Deliver fast-moving tactical ERP coverage and support, acting as the primary execution resource for the Business Systems Manager.
- Perform customer classification, grouping, and segmentation activities.
- Prepare financial, sales, operational metrics, and reporting deliverables.
- Analyze sales, customer, and prospect data; identify trends and prepare regular reports
- Assist with special customer requests, and other department projects as needed.
- Collaborate with business teams (sales, operations, finance, supply chain) to gather requirements, resolve issues, and ensure data accuracy.
- Support ERP vendor coordination, testing activities, user training, and change management processes.
- Maintain process documentation, system configurations, and data governance standards as directed.

Qualifications and Experience:
Required
- Bachelor’s degree in Business, Information Systems, Supply Chain, Finance, or related field (or equivalent combination of education and experience).
- At least 2 years of hands-on experience in a Business Analyst, ERP Support, or Systems Analyst role
- Strong working knowledge and hands-on experience with ERP systems (e.g., Microsoft Dynamics Business Central or similar).
- Intermediate to adv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el.
- Solid experience with customer master data, reporting, and metrics analysis.
- Demonstrated ability to manage multiple tactical priorities in a fast-paced environment.
- Strong analytical, problem-solving, and attention-to-detail skills.
-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to work effectively across departments.
Preferred
- Direct experience with ERP configuration, master data management, and troubleshooting.
- Familiarity with Microsoft Dynamics Business Central, customer/CRM platforms a plus.
- Experience in distribution, wholesale, manufacturing, or B2B industry.
- Previous experience supporting ERP projects or roadmaps
